The Roman Dominatrix
I have just finished reading Giles English's latest book, The Roman
Dominatrix. It was wonderful. A lot of our discussions in the femdom
blog world have been about women who are having a hard time reconciling
being dominant with being a nice girl.
They feel pressured by their partners as well as the BDSM community to be more kinky, to be more into BDSM, when we are really just basically vanilla. That scares a lot of women off.
The book, The Roman Dominatrix gives me a different point of view, and a method for being a vanilla domme, and yet keep a happy sub. The AVE method is spelled out, easy to follow and fun for both partners. I recommend this book very highly for new and questioning dominants.
